About Apn – Access Point Name:

An Access Point Name (APN) is a gateway between a mobile network (GSM, GPRS, 3G, 4G and 5G) and another computer network, frequently the public Internet. APNs are used to configure cellular data settings on mobile devices, such as smartphones and tablets.

When a mobile device tries to connect to the internet using cellular data, it must send its APN to the mobile network operator. The mobile network operator then uses the APN to route the device’s traffic to the correct network.

Different mobile network operators use different APNs, so it is important to use the correct APN for your carrier. You can usually find the APN settings for your carrier on their website or by contacting customer support.

QLink 5G/4G APN Settings for Android

Now, you’ll need to enter the QLink APN details mentioned below,

  • Name: QLink Wireless
  • APN: qlink
  • Proxy: Not Set
  • Port: Not Set 
  • Username: Not Set 
  • Password: Not Set 
  • Server: Not Set
  • MMSC: http://wholesale.mmsmvno.com/mms/wapenc
  • MMS Proxy: Not Set
  • MMS Port: Not Set
  • MCC: 310
  • MNC: 260
  • Authentication Type: Not Set 
  • APN Type: default, supl, MMS
  • APN Protocol: IPv4/IPv6
  • APN Roaming Protocol: IPv4/IPv6
  • Enable/Disable APN: APN Enabled
  • Bearer: Unspecified
  • MVNO Type: Not Set
  • MVNO Value: Not Set

Why are the Qlink APN settings Important?

The correct Qlink APN settings ensure a smooth and reliable internet connection on your Android device. APN stands for Access Point Name, the gateway between your mobile device and the internet. When you have the proper APN settings, your device can effectively communicate with the Qlink network, allowing you to browse the web, stream videos, and use applications without interruptions.

The APN settings determine how your device connects to the network and how data is transmitted. If the settings need to be corrected or updated, you may experience slow internet speeds, frequent disconnections, or even the inability to connect to the internet at all. Additionally, having the correct APN settings is essential for accessing certain features and services provided by Qlink. These settings enable you to send and receive multimedia messages (MMS), use mobile hotspots, and utilize other network-specific functionalities.
